We study the Casimir energy of a massless scalar field that obeys Dirichlet
boundary conditions on a hyperboloid facing a plate. We use the optical
approximation including the first six reflections and compare the results with
the predictions of the proximity force approximation and the semi-classical
method. We also consider finite size effects by contrasting the infinite with a
finite plate. We find sizable and qualitative differences between the new
